Venlafaxine ER (EFFEXOR XR) Uses

Venlafaxine ER is a prescription medicine that is used for the treatment of major depressive disorder (MDD), generalized anxiety disorder (GAD), social anxiety disorder, and panic disorder.

There may be other uses of venlafaxine ER, including certain other psychiatric disorders like obsessive-compulsive disorder—your pharmacist or doctor can give you further venlafaxine ER drug information.

Venlafaxine ER (EFFEXOR XR) Mechanism of Action

Venlafaxine ER works by increasing the amounts of certain chemicals called serotonin and norepinephrine in the central nervous system. These substances are natural mood enhancers and help to maintain a chemical balance in the brain.

Venlafaxine ER (EFFEXOR XR) Doses

Venlafaxine ER is available in dosage strengths of 37.5 mg, 75 mg, and 150 mg extended-release capsules. The appropriate dose depends on the condition being treated. The usual starting dose of venlafaxine ER is 37.5 mg to 75 mg once a day. The target dose is 75 mg daily. For major depressive disorder, generalized anxiety disorder, and panic disorder, the maximum dose of venlafaxine ER is 225 mg daily. For social anxiety disorder, the maximum dose is 75 mg daily.
